为了使多联式空调机组在制冷工况时制冷性能更佳,本文在机组开启喷气的情况下,名义制冷全开负荷占比98.13%,制冷能力比普通多联机高13.46%。高温制冷工况下,全开负荷开喷气能力占比89.1%,比常规多联机提升13.17%。制冷能力可提升10%~15%。开喷气的情况下,系统过冷度比不开喷气高3~5℃,可降低室内侧噪音,提高用户使用效果。
In order to improve the refrigeration performance of multi-connected air-conditioning units under refrigeration conditions,the nominal refrigeration full-open load accounts for 98.13%under the condition of unit opening jet,and the refrigeration capacity is 13.46%higher than that of common multi-connected air-conditioning units.Under high temperature refrigeration conditions,the capacity of full open-load start-up jet accounts for 89.1%,which is 13.17%higher than that of conventional multi-line.Refrigeration capacity can be increased by 10%-15%.Under the condition of open jet,the supercooling degree of the system is 3-5℃higher than that without jet,which can reduce the indoor side noise and improve the user’s use effect.
